Djuma Soundsystem is Norwegian Mikkas and Danish Lars B who both live in Copenhagen. They first met when they DJ'd at one of Copenhagens longest running club nights, "Offline", and quickly became inseparable friends and later, production partners.
Mikkas and Lars’ production career started in an odd way (considering they now produce cutting edge house and techno music); in 2001 they composed and produced the music for the ballet "Off The Record" for The Royal Danish Theatre in Copenhagen; a ballet that merged classical music with elements of new electronic music.
The story of Djuma Soundsystem began a couple of years later in 2003, when Mikkas and Lars B decided to make a tune following this dogma: to make an ethnic sounding club banger, that wasn’t commercial or "cheesy" sounding.
Following this, Mikkas and Lars B have remixed, produced and coproduced tracks under many different monikers, such as Ben Horn and Def Jaguar with their main output being as Djuma Soundsystem.
They are signed to the mighty "Get Physical " label from Berlin alongside label mates such as M.A.N.D.Y, Dj T and Booka shade and are the team behind the biggest selling release on Beatport ever, "Les Djinns"; quite some claim to fame given the volume of tunes available through the site.
"Les Djinns" has subsequently been remixed countless times and is currently receiving a reworking by none other than MOBY!!
Aside from their production/studio work, the pair have a relentless schedule of gigs, both dj'ing and live that takes them around the world, and it was whilst they were in Dubai recently for one such date that we got to meet them and hang out; infact they ended up being stranded here due to the Icelandic Volcanic eruption! Baghdad born Hassan Alwan's contribution and experimentation to the world of electronic music began at the age of 17.  

While residing in Montreal, Hassan spent two years promoting at the legendary after-hours establishment Stereo.  Learning the ins and outs during his tenure there, Bound4Sound soon followed; an event management group dedicated to pushing the spectrum of techno and house music through different parties and residencies in Montreal's vibrant club scene; most notably at Stereo's offshoot Stereo-bar.

After five eventful years in Montreal, a move to London UK brought a whole different experience, and in 2006 a project named Buy You Sell Me (BYSM) was born.  A net label dedicated to releasing quality music; BYSM also involved the artists and music fans to engage themselves in different charitable causes.  

To date, the label has featured the work of Hakan Lidbo, Remute, Quenum, Xpansul, Soul Minority, Sven Brede, Tom Ellis, Someone Else and many more, and has also been gaining support amongst several DJs on the international circuit, including John Tejada, DJ Three, D'Julz, Chris Fortier, and Dirt Crew to name but a few.
 
Now in Abu Dhabi, Hassan continues to work towards pushing cutting edge dance music.  In 2009, Boogie Box was formed along with Kalamari artist Shadi Megalla.  Boogie Box is rapidly establishing itself as the destination for quality electronic music in Abu Dhabi and Dubai.

Next up on the Subst@nce Dubai podcast is Nick Harris - Dj, producer, and label boss of NRK Music in the UK.

Nick arrived on the thriving hardcore punk scene of the mid-80s, his involvement with music began at an early age, working on radio, print and on stage. His early years brought treasured involvement with artists such as The Ramones, Mega City 4, Fugazi, Extreme Noise Terror and many more bands of the day.

Nick spent most of the 90's til present running the NRK DJ Agency and record label NRK Music, which he is still doing today; the label celebrated 12 years late 2008. Nick has been responsible for releases from (amongst others) Dimitri From Paris, Nick Holder, Derrick Carter, Freeform Five, Peace Division, Miguel Migs, Magik J, Jamie Anderson, Audio Soul Project, Danny Krivit, Chicken Lips, Joey Negro, Ian Pooley, Rolando, H-Foundation, Pete Heller, Kerri Chandler, Ame, Joe Claussell and many more.

He now heads up Strobelight Limited, which continues to release NRK Music titles, including latest compilation releases from Loco Dice, DJ Sneak and Spirit Catcher. Nick has been busy on the production front of late with 3 well received remixes for the the likes of Scope, David Durango and Kris Wadsworth. as well as continuing to A&R and run NRK Music.

Born in Düsseldorf, Germany in 1984, Alex noticed very early on that playing the piano (which he had done passionately for many years) was not the route he would take to make it in the music biz. Since he was a teenager, he was looking for new ways to express himself through music. Initially influenced by his brother´s taste he visited his first techno party, life has never been the same since.

At the tender age of 16 he knew which direction his future would take. He acquired his first turntables and mixer then converted his room into a provisional DJ studio. Very soon he started down the path of electronic music production. While this transformation was taking place he DJ'd under different aliases in several clubs in Düsseldorf and the surrounding area.

After his high-school graduation in 2005 he moved to Berlin to study audio engineering and refine his knowledge in music production. After some successful networking further DJ appearances in clubs all over Germany followed, this time under his real name Alex Niggemann. Soon, his first commercial release, a remix of Booka Shade's awesome 'Darko'
(Get Physical Music 2006) was subsequently released to great acclaim.

After completion of his studies in 2007 he concentrated on his music full time. In 2008, he had releases on labels such as Meerestief, Micro.fon and Moonpool, to name just a few. By the middle of 2008 he was snapped up by 'Supernature Records' the label run by British duo 'Audiofly'. His Black Rose EP was released in the spring of 2009 with more in the pipeline.
Further releases on 'Be Chosen' and Nick Curly's '8-bit' label will follow in 2009. Also remixes for Supernature and Thomas Schumacher, EPs for Supernature, 8bit and 2020Vision Recordings are fixed for the second half of 2009.
